Anker Nano Charger gets two new color variants

Ana sayfa / News

Anker has quietly expanded its popular 70W Nano Charger lineup with two fresh color options, blue and pink, now available in both the US and parts of Europe. The 3-port charger, already a hit for its compact design and charging speed, now offers a bit more personality for users tired of plain black and white.

The new blue and pink variants join the original black and white models, bringing the total lineup to four color options. Pricing remains consistent for the newcomers: $49.99 at Amazon US. However, the black version is currently going for $31.99, while the white one is slightly higher at $34.99.

In the EU, the rollout is underway in countries like Germany, the Netherlands, and Spain. The blue Nano Charger has already received discounts down to €39.99 in the Netherlands, and just €34.99 for Prime members in Germany.

Functionally, nothing has changed. The Nano Charger still packs a solid punch for its size, making it ideal for travel or desk setups. Here’s what you’re getting:

With foldable prongs and a lightweight design, this charger is built for portability without sacrificing output.

While US and EU markets enjoy expanded options and discounts, there’s still no confirmed release date for the UK version of the 70W Nano Charger. Given its presence in other regions, a UK drop seems likely just not imminent.

Anker didn’t reinvent the charger, but they did make it a little more fun. For those wanting speed, compactness, and now a bit of style, the Nano Charger’s new look adds some welcome variety to the plug-in routine.
